Job Description
The STARZ Data Products & Engineering team is seeking a senior software engineer who's passionate about drawing a thin line from data to insight and exposing that insight to internal users to support important business decisions. We're building out robust and consistent data acquisition systems with a growing portfolio of sources which enable other teams to analyze, view and report on the data. You'll be helping internal users gain insight into what audiences to target for marketing, how original and licensed content is likely to perform in the Starz ecosystem and beyond and helping us to integrate disparate signals into a clear picture of where the organization is at and where we can go.

Our users range from extremely technical (providing us with models to run and wanting tables or files in return) to less technical (providing inputs via a UI or spreadsheet and expecting results displayed in-line or in a report). This is an opportunity to exercise your technical skills as part of a highly skilled team from a variety of diverse backgrounds while helping every aspect of our business to be more efficient and more data driven.

Responsibilities
  • Develop and maintain optimal data processing pipelines and related architectures, ensuring the overall solution will support business requirements
  • Build the infrastructure required for optimal extraction, transformation and loading of data from a wide variety of data sources using AWS cloud-native technologies and .NET
  • Assemble large, complex data sets that meet functional/non-functional business requirements
  • Develop and implement processes for data acquisition, modeling, mining, and production
  • Continue to build out our data processing framework, and expand it to support less and less technical users
  • Employ a variety of languages, tools, and techniques to marry systems and the data generated from those systems together to maximize the strategic value of the data
  • Build analytics tools that utilize the data pipeline to provide actionable insights into customer acquisition, retention, behavior, and other key business performance metrics
  • Create data tools for analytics and data scientist team members that assist them in building and optimizing our products
  • Recommend and implement ways to improve/ensure data reliability, efficiency, and quality
  • Identify, design, and implement internal process improvements: automating manual processes, optimizing data delivery, re-designing infrastructure for greater scalability, etc.
  • Discover opportunities for new data acquisition and application
  • Be prepared to translate findings to key stakeholders
  • Work in a heavily collaborative environment, taking on a variety of roles when necessary, with a positive and self-starting attitude
Required Skills
  • Languages: C#, TypeScript, SQL
  • Database Systems: Snowflake or other Cloud-based Data Warehouse systems
  • Experience with third party data APIs (REST, GraphQL, etc)
  • Cloud: AWS (EC2/ECS/S3/CDK/Kinesis), Docker
  • Full lifecycle software development
Qualifications
  • 4+ years working directly as a member of a technical team, preferably developing/supporting/innovating for a consumer-facing analytics product
  • Strong experience working with relational databases and consuming RESTful APIs
  • Data warehousing and high-volume data processing
  • Self-starter with strong communication and team building skills
  • BS degree or equivalent experience in information management, computer science, math, statistics, or equivalent technical field
Nice to Haves
  • DynamoDB, BigQuery, RedShift
  • AWS Lambda/Step Functions

About STARZ

STARZ (NASDAQ: STRZ) is the leading premium entertainment destination for women and underrepresented audiences, and home to some of the most popular franchises and series on television. STARZ offers a robust programming mix for discerning adult audiences, including boundary-breaking originals and an expansive lineup of blockbuster movies, and is embodied by its brand positioning "We're All Adults Here." Complementary to any platform or service, STARZ is available across a wide range of digital OTT platforms and multichannel video distributors and is a bundling partner of choice. STARZ is powered by an industry-leading advanced technology, data analytics and digital infrastructure and the highly rated and first-of-its-kind STARZ app.
